Two tone era: 1958 Fiat 600 by Monterosa

More than three million Fiat 600s were produced in ten years, but very few were dressed by famous coachbuilders.

And of those few made, very few have reached us, including this beautiful two-tone specimen which still has the scent of originality in many of its parts which, in fact, are not perfect. In fact, the car bears the signs of time, but it is precisely these scars that give it a particular charm, beyond what it emanates by itself.

The seller says the interior is original (we believe it) and probably the exterior is as well: there are some small rust spots along the trim that runs along the side, but that’s pretty normal for a car of this type. age, never fully restored. The engine compartment is the part that looks the most original, not only due to the look of the sheet metal but also due to the engine components.
